Colditz escapee, war hero, agent of the secret services and loyal Tory backbencher but what did Airey Neave do to deserve the car bomb attack which killed him in the precincts of the House of Commons on March 30th 1979? Here we have the story of Neave's life and new evidence about his death and the terrorists who ordered it. | | |
